Luminosity Gaming replacing Rogue in ESL Pro League

Rogue's team had disbanded and the roster couldn't compete, so Luminosity got the spot instead after being the top ranking NA side not in Pro League already.
Sam Bishop 12 huhtikuun 2019

Last month Rogue had to be replaced by CompLexity in the Esports Championship Series (ECS) CS:GO competition since they didn't have a full roster, and now ESL has announced that Luminosity will be replacing them in the ESL Pro League.

The league administration was told by Rogue that they wouldn't be providing a new team, meaning the license could be transferred over to the majority lineup of the team. When this didn't happen though, an open slot was left, and Luminosity were inivted as the best North American team in the world ranking aside from teams already in the Pro League.
